Web11 nov. 2024 · How To Keep Your Cat From Eating Your Pothos If you have a cat and want to keep her away from your pothos, mix some lemon or lime juice with water and … Web6 mei 2024 · However, there is one potential hazard that pet owners need to be aware of: pothos are toxic plants that are harmful to cats and dogs. While they don't usually result in death, pothos plants contain insoluble calcium oxalate crystals that form needlelike crystals in bundles, known as Raphides. Although their bodies are large and can easily be scaled, cats … grab the worldWeb2 feb. 2024 · An easy way to keep your cats out of your plants is to make sure they can’t access them. Both Wai and MacDonald use macrame plant holders and shelves to mount their smaller plants up and out of reach from little paws.
